JAVA學(xué)習(xí)的前景
JDK(Java開發(fā)工具包),被稱為Java開發(fā)工具包或Java開發(fā)工具,是編寫Java Applet小程序和應(yīng)用程序的編程環(huán)境。JDK是Java的核心,包括Java運(yùn)行環(huán)境、Java工具和Java核心類庫(JavaAPI)。無論Java應(yīng)用服務(wù)器本質(zhì)上是JDK的內(nèi)置版本。主流JDK是Sun公司發(fā)布的JDK。除了Sun之外,許多公司和組織都開發(fā)了自己的JDK,如IBM開發(fā)的JDK、BEA公司的Jrocket和GNU組織開發(fā)的JDK。此外,Java API類類庫中的Java SE API子集和Java虛擬機(jī)可以統(tǒng)稱為JRE(Java運(yùn)行時(shí)環(huán)境),JRE是支持Java程序運(yùn)行的標(biāo)準(zhǔn)環(huán)境。
Java 有什么用
因此,您不能對象點(diǎn)訪問數(shù)據(jù),
現(xiàn)在讓我們談?wù)劄槭裁磾?shù)據(jù)應(yīng)該定義為私有。
把數(shù)據(jù)定義為私有公有方法來訪問數(shù)據(jù),這是一個規(guī)范
我們必須把數(shù)據(jù)定義為私有,因?yàn)槲覀儽仨氁袷匾?guī)范!
我原來是玩.net的,后來改玩JAVA,很大的一個感觸就是JAVA對.net要有規(guī)范
一個東西,在.net中很不經(jīng)意,在JAVA中確有專門的名稱,在.net中可以瞎編,完全不講規(guī)范(雖然不提倡,但是確是可以的)
在Java中,它不僅是困難的,而且是不可能的。我對此印象深刻。在Java中編程是關(guān)于規(guī)范的。此外,雇傭員工的公司害怕被標(biāo)準(zhǔn)化。
所以就讓我們一起來遵守規(guī)范,從一個在數(shù)據(jù)前面加上private,公有方法來訪問數(shù)據(jù)開始
Java 學(xué)習(xí)有什么好處
兩種常見的初始化方法:
1.動態(tài)初始化(指定長度) 數(shù)據(jù)類型 [] 數(shù)組名 = new 數(shù)據(jù)類型[數(shù)組長度];
2.靜態(tài)初始化(指定內(nèi)容,該內(nèi)容根據(jù)元素的數(shù)目確定數(shù)組長度)
(標(biāo)準(zhǔn)格式)數(shù)據(jù)類型 [] 數(shù)組名 = new 數(shù)據(jù)類型[]{元素1,元素2,...};
(省略模式)數(shù)據(jù)類型 [] 數(shù)組名 = {元素1,元素2,...};
注意:1.靜態(tài)初始化沒有直接計(jì)算長度,但仍然會自動推算得到長度。
2.靜態(tài)初始化標(biāo)準(zhǔn)格式可以拆分為兩個步驟
3.動態(tài)初始化也可以拆分為兩個步驟
4.靜態(tài)初始化標(biāo)準(zhǔn)格式可以分為兩個步驟。動態(tài)初始化也可以分為兩個步驟。靜態(tài)初始化一旦使用省略號格式,就不能分為兩個步驟。
學(xué)習(xí)JAVA的方向
有人說程序員將來會飽和,很多人找不到工作。說飽和,實(shí)際上,現(xiàn)在有“飽和”。沒有未來,越來越多的沒有進(jìn)取心的初級程序員和程序員被淘汰了。原因是什么?市場飽和了嗎?還是缺乏與時(shí)俱進(jìn)的個人能力?這是一個值得討論的問題。
對于Java技術(shù)的研究,我認(rèn)為掌握J(rèn)ava的基本核心技術(shù)是重要的,并且靈活地使用自己的技術(shù),不斷適應(yīng)時(shí)代的發(fā)展,是不被淘汰的,不會是“飽和”的有效策略。
方向的選擇:大數(shù)據(jù)是一直被高看的方向,還有人工智能都是未來很好的方向,但這些方向的基礎(chǔ)是先學(xué)好一門編程語言。
相關(guān)問答
-
北京java培訓(xùn)班費(fèi)用一般是多少
如果想知道,直接去打他們的咨詢電話問一下就知道了,一般培訓(xùn)的費(fèi)用都在2W左右的,選擇培訓(xùn)學(xué)校是搜索好幾家信息做信息甄別、對比再做決定,畢竟成本在那里,不多也不會.....
[詳情] -
廣州java培訓(xùn)班報(bào)名
1,如果是只為了興趣周末有時(shí)間學(xué)學(xué)還行,你可以些java視頻教程先自學(xué)java試試看。2,如果是靠java生活,只在周末學(xué)的話,周期太長,java這個東西,長時(shí).....
[詳情] -
北京朝陽java開發(fā)課程哪家好
這個首先要看你的目的,學(xué)Java有的是想把基礎(chǔ)打牢跟上學(xué)校課程有的是想在原有的基礎(chǔ)上進(jìn)一步學(xué)習(xí)或者還有想通過Java培訓(xùn)班找到工作。不同的需求就有不同的班可以選.....
[詳情] -
北京it培訓(xùn)哪家好學(xué)習(xí)Java培訓(xùn)去哪里好
能達(dá)到自己學(xué)習(xí)目的的就是好的,一般都可以試聽Java課程全面了解的。 現(xiàn)在學(xué)習(xí)java也是不錯的選擇,java前景樂觀,根據(jù)IDC的統(tǒng)計(jì)數(shù)字,在所有軟件開發(fā)類.....
[詳情]
考試資訊
選課
- 小兒推拿師
- 養(yǎng)老護(hù)理員
- 母嬰護(hù)理師
- 產(chǎn)后恢復(fù)師
- 美國注冊管理會計(jì)師
- 月嫂
- 模具設(shè)計(jì)
- CAD
- web前端
- 消防工程師
- UI設(shè)計(jì)
- C語言
- 插花
- PLC編程
- 淘寶開店
- 嵌入式開發(fā)
- 3D
- 育嬰師
- 健康管理師
- 機(jī)械設(shè)計(jì)
- 教師資格
- 法語
- 俄語
- 德語
- 西班牙語
- 韓語
- 日語
- 二級建造師
- 執(zhí)業(yè)醫(yī)師
- JAVA
- 會計(jì)職稱
- 考研
- 人力資源師
- 證券從業(yè)資格
- 注冊會計(jì)師
- 會計(jì)師
- 服裝設(shè)計(jì)
- 內(nèi)審員
- 心理咨詢師
- 物流師
- 電子商務(wù)
- 室內(nèi)設(shè)計(jì)
- 造價(jià)工程師
- 一級建造師
- 監(jiān)理工程師
- 網(wǎng)頁設(shè)計(jì)
- 平面設(shè)計(jì)
- 辦公軟件
- 新概念英語
- 商務(wù)英語
- 公共英語